If you're looking at FC only, I suggest you consider a Vios (any generation) or a Myvi (1.5 and newer only) or a Polo GTI/TSI. Direct fuel injection will beat the crap out of any car out there in terms of FC. City driving and boosting everywhere can give me lowest 14km/L in a Polo TSI and modified Jetta TSI. These DFI cars have crazy good FC but still lose to diesel though. If VW is too expensive then Vios is good. Else the Peroduas are the cheapest options.
My forester actually gives the best mileage, because CVT, but highways only. It's heavy so for town, stop go traffic pretty heavy FC. If you're not used to driving hybrid the battery regen will be a nuisance. And the braking feel is absolutely rubbish with the brake regen also. I personally hate older hybrids. The newer ones though have improved a lot on these items but I still dislike them. I drove the Jazz hybrid to Ulu Yam and back and I was sooooo tired after a day of driving it. It's bumpy, it's slow and heavy and the brake/coasting batt regen made me want to puke everytime. It was so hard to drive smooth.How abt hybrid?
